Role Overview

Harvey's products all depend on a shared AI foundation: the model layer and agent infrastructure that determine the quality of work our agents deliver. Legal is one of the hardest domains for AI: documents run to hundreds of pages, matters can span millions of files, and there is zero margin for error on accuracy.

The AI Platform team builds the foundation that every product and agent team at Harvey builds upon. This team is early and there's a lot to build: model routing, agent architecture, context management, evals. Your work here sets the ceiling for what Harvey's AI can do.

Representative Projects
  • Context Engineering & Agent Infrastructure. Build the platform-level systems for context management, session state, and memory that all of Harvey's agents and products rely on.
  • Model Integration & Routing. Own the infrastructure that lets Harvey onboard new foundation models fast and route to the right one for every task - a capability every product team depends on.
  • Evaluation Infrastructure. Build the shared eval tooling and frameworks that let every team across Harvey measure and improve AI quality systematically.
  • Shared Abstractions. Create the SDKs, platform primitives, and developer tooling that make it dramatically easier for product teams to ship AI-powered features.
